LOWELL, N.C. — Police have made an arrest after a man was shot and killed in Lowell on Sunday night, according to the Gaston County Police Department.
Medical officials said they received the call just before 4:30 p.m. at a home on South Church Street in Lowell.
At the scene, the Gaston County Police Department found 21-year-old Michael Antoine Drayton Jr. with a gunshot wound. He was pronounced dead at the scene.
Both Drayton Jr. and Usery lived at the home where the shooting happened.

Authorities identified Samuel Colt Usery as the accused shooter and charged him with second-degree murder. Several other people were detained as part of the investigation, according to police. Usery is currently in jail waiting for a court appearance.
